There are a couple of lovely old photographs in the Northwich Guardian today.  The pics are of actress Pat Phoenix, before she joined Coronation Street.

She was still called Patricia Pilkington and in the pics she played the part of Sauci, the Ugly Sister's Maid, in the 1950 to 1951 production of Cinderella at The Pavilion Theatre.

Paddy Billows, neƩ Green, from Norley, sent the photographs in to the Guardian.

"The interesting thing about the panto is that one of the artists, Patricia Pilkington, became Pat Phoenix and became Elsie Tanner. I was in it too, we were part of Kitty Oaks' little lot – she supplied the dancers at the time. I must have been 12 and it was lovely. There will be quite a few people locally that will remember it."
